Equal now recognizes tree-sitter nodes (bug#60659)
Now equal uses ts_node_eq to check equality between nodes. * doc/lispref/parsing.texi: (Accessing Node Information): Update manual. * src/fns.c (internal_equal): Handle tree-sitter nodes. * src/treesit.c (treesit_node_eq): New function. (Ftreesit_node_eq): Factor out. Update docstring. * src/treesit.h (treesit_node_eq): Declare new function.
